IRP is designed to help states manage their roads with the fees from registered trucking companies because trucks … WebIRP stands for the International Registration Plan. The Plan is a method of registering fleets of vehicles that travel in two or more member jurisdictions. Fees are calculated according to the miles that you travel in each jurisdiction and other variables. data webmagic webmagic-selenium config.ini

A Schedule C is required to delete vehicles from an existing California based IRP fleet. The license plate (s) and cab card of each vehicle being deleted must be surrendered at the time it is deleted from the fleet.
